Pittsburgh, PA – The Pennsylvania Department of Transportation (PennDOT) is announcing bridge washing activities in various locations along Route 28 in Allegheny County will begin Monday, September 22 weather permitting.
Bridge washing activities requiring single-lane restrictions will occur along Route 28 in both directions through Wednesday, October 1 according to the following schedule:
- Weekdays from 9:00 AM to 3:00 PM between the Harmar/I-76/Route 910 (Exit 11) and the Freeport/Millerstown (Exit 16) interchanges
- Weeknights from 9:00 PM to 5:00 AM between the RIDC Park (Exit 10) and Harmar/I-76/Route 910 (Exit 11) interchanges
Crews from Green Acres Contracting will conduct this work.
